This is I.T. (Inconvenient Truth)!! – Planning for Your Care
I was asked recently about how or who would take care of me if something happened to where I needed to be cared for because of my illness or if my current support system was no longer able to help care for me. Do you have a plan in place to help with your care or who would care for you if something drastic were to happen? Do you have a living will? Do you have a “DNR (Do Not Resuscitate)” in place if your family or support system had to make a decision on whether to keep you alive or let you pass away? Have you talked with family or caretaker about what steps needs to be taken to ensure your wishes are met encase you are unable to make that decision?
